Right Advisors Private Limited

Country Manager

Job Location

Wales, United Kingdom

Job Description

Job Title: Country Manager – UK Location: United Kingdom Industry: EdTech / Certification / Learning & Development Key Responsibilities: Full P&L ownership for UK operations, driving revenue and profitability Lead branding, market positioning, and business expansion initiatives across the UK Develop and execute go-to-market strategies for certification and EdTech offerings Oversee project delivery, ensuring high-quality client outcomes and timelines Build and lead a high-performing local team across functions Identify and forge strategic partnerships to accelerate growth Monitor market trends, competitor activity, and customer insights to inform business decisions Collaborate closely with global leadership to align UK goals with overall business vision Requirements: Proven experience in EdTech, certification, or learning & development sectors Strong background in project management and business operations Strategic thinker with hands-on execution capability Prior experience in scaling business in international markets preferred Excellent communication, leadership, and stakeholder management skills

Location: Wales, GB

Posted Date: 4/12/2025
View More Right Advisors Private Limited Jobs

Contact Information

Contact Human Resources
Right Advisors Private Limited

Posted

April 12, 2025
UID: 5141657925

AboutJobs.com does not guarantee the validity or accuracy of the job information posted in this database. It is the job seeker's responsibility to independently review all posting companies, contracts and job offers.